Emerging Trends and Technological Innovations in Japan Medical Wearable Acceleration Sensors
The sector is witnessing rapid technological evolution, with a focus on sensor miniaturization, energy harvesting, and AI integration. Advances in nanomaterials and flexible electronics enable more comfortable, unobtrusive wearables suitable for continuous monitoring. AI-powered algorithms enhance data interpretation, enabling predictive analytics for early disease detection and personalized interventions.
Another emerging trend is the integration of acceleration sensors with other biosensors (heart rate, temperature, oxygen saturation) to create comprehensive health monitoring platforms. The adoption of 5G connectivity and cloud computing accelerates real-time data processing and remote healthcare delivery. These innovations are driven by Japan’s robust R&D ecosystem, government incentives, and collaborations between academia and industry, positioning the country at the forefront of medical wearable sensor technology.

Dynamic Market Drivers and Challenges in Japan Medical Wearable Acceleration Sensors
Key drivers include Japan’s aging population, which fuels demand for remote monitoring and fall prevention solutions. Technological advancements in sensor accuracy, miniaturization, and AI integration further accelerate market growth. Government initiatives promoting digital health and aging-in-place strategies also create a favorable environment for innovation and investment.
Challenges encompass regulatory hurdles, data privacy concerns, and high R&D costs. Cultural factors, such as user acceptance of wearable devices among elderly populations, influence adoption rates. Supply chain disruptions and component shortages pose additional risks. Strategic mitigation involves robust compliance frameworks, user education, and diversified sourcing strategies to sustain growth and capitalize on emerging opportunities.
